How Industrial-Grade Chips Ensure Stability in Extreme Working Environments

2026-05-29

Different from ordinary consumer-grade chips, industrial-grade semiconductor chips face more complex and harsh application scenarios, including high temperature, low temperature, strong electromagnetic interference, and long-term uninterrupted operation. Therefore, industrial-grade chips have extremely strict standards in terms of material selection, circuit optimization, and durability testing. Professional industrial chips adopt enhanced anti-interference design and wide-temperature working technology, which can maintain stable output performance in the temperature range of minus 40 degrees Celsius to 85 degrees Celsius. At the same time, through strict aging tests, vibration tests, and electromagnetic compatibility tests, the failure rate of chips in long-term industrial operation is effectively reduced. In industrial automation equipment, smart transportation, energy control, and intelligent manufacturing systems, stable industrial-grade chips can avoid equipment downtime and data loss caused by component failure, ensuring the safe and efficient operation of the entire industrial system.
